Fundraising Tips

Not sure where to start? Take a look at our fundraising tips below. They include helpful ideas for engaging with family, friends, colleagues and classmates for a great cause – in person or virtually!

  • Self-Donation Inspiration: Consider making the first donation to your own fundraiser page. Leading by example shows your commitment to Kids Help Phone and inspires others to join the cause.

  • Set a Bold – yet attainable – Goal. Fundraising can feel hard but Kids Help Phone makes it easy! Online donations are easy and secure, and you’ll find templated emails for you to use once you log in!

  • Share Your Own Story! You can personalize your fundraising page by sharing with your friends and family why youth mental health matters to you. Your personal connection to this cause is a powerful motivator, and by sharing your story, you'll build a deeper connection with potential supporters, propelling you closer to meeting or exceeding your fundraising goal.

  • Don’t Forget Social! Share your fundraising efforts on social media with a link to the event so people can learn about your participation and make a donation.

And remember, you can earn fundraising rewards!

If you’re part of a team, why not think about fundraising together? We’ve included some ideas below and then record the funds as a team gift!

  • Trivia - Create a trivia competition you can run in person and through video chat. You can charge a fee to participate, with the winner receiving a prize and all funds raised going to your team. Research topics such as sports, entertainment, history and geography, and host a trivia night for your friends, family or colleagues.

  • Online auction - Set up an online auction through websites such as 32auctions.com, where you can raise money by auctioning off goods and services that can be redeemed at any time. All proceeds can go to your team, or each winner can make a donation to the donor’s fundraising page!

  • Bingo - Participate in a game of bingo by downloading bingo cards online and sharing them with your team. You can charge a small fee to purchase the cards and then set up a 15-minute video chat and call out the numbers each day. The winner will get a prize and all funds will go to your team!
